JOB OVERVIEW: Present a positive first impression of the restaurant’s friendliness, excellent service and high standards. Effectively coordinate and control the flow of guests by greeting, seating, and acknowledging departures of guests in a gracious and professional manner while in accordance with the hotel’s standards of quality. This role must strive to provide anticipatory service at all times. Practice social distancing, observe mask mandates and maintain handwashing routine as ordered by the CDC, Palm Beach County, and the State of Florida.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:

  1. Create an exceptional experience at the host stand and waiting areas. Deliver a positive first impression of the restaurant.
  2. Consistently provide friendly, engaging and anticipatory guest service and heartfelt hospitality.
  3. Review the reservation list and coordinate with Managers to anticipate guest flow, peak times, and requirements associated with special events.
  4. Assist in creating station assignments for Servers and Bussers.
  5. Complete opening, and closing duties in a timely manner following established standards and procedures.
  6. Assist the Manager in planning reservations and assigning parties to appropriate sections and/or servers.
  7. Answer the outlet phone in a timely, professional, and courteous manner.
  8. Correctly receive, confirm, and document reservations and guest notes in the OpenTable reservation system.
  9. Review guest notes in OpenTable before each shift to facilitate anticipatory service at all times. Communicate important information to managers and servers.
  10. Confirm reservations by calling guests to verify information in OpenTable.
  11. Acknowledge and greet arriving guests; invite departing guests to return.
  12. Identify and acknowledge repeat guests.
  13. Use the guest’s name at every opportunity.
  14. Offer to assist guests with coat check upon arrival and departure as needed.
  15. Escort guests to assigned table; present menus.
  16. Ensure knowledge of menu, specials and promotions.
  17. Seat guests appropriately. Control the flow of business with rotation seating, anticipating table turns and following the reservation and seating plan.
  18. Observe tables and keep track of clean, dirty and occupied tables.
  19. Communicate with servers to ensure a smooth transition of tables and even distribution of guests throughout the restaurant.
  20. Accurately quote wait times to guests and correctly maintain the waitlist.
  21. Communicate with manager if wait times are running over-quoted times to guests.
  22. Maintain the safety, cleanliness and organization of the host stand and lobby/foyer area.
  23. Respond to guest inquiries and requests.
  24. Collaborate with team members to communicate any special needs or guest requests.
  25. Maintain all menus, ensuring menus are free of debris, stain, or tear.
  26. Maintain children and guest supplies.
  27. Communicate information regarding guest complaints and/or ideas to Managers immediately.
  28. Support team members by assisting with server, busser or runner duties as needed.
  29. Go above and beyond and take initiative to resolve guest complaints and create loyalty.
  30. Maintains high standard of personal appearance and grooming; comply with dress code.
  31. Maintain the highest level of standards of quality of products and service at all times.
  32. Clean and sanitize assigned host areas thoroughly before and after shift end. 
  33. Assist support staff with polishing glasses and silverware, folding napkins, cleaning and sanitizing menus, etc.
  34. Adhere to local and government compliance with health and safety regulations to ensure a clean and safe work environment for guests and employees.
  35. Maintain knowledge of all safety and emergency procedures and is aware of accident prevention policies.
  36. Follow outlet policies, procedures and service standards.
  37. Maintain a professional courteous manner with all guests and fellow employees.
  38. Perform any other duties as requested by supervisor.
